Workforce Fellow

Julie Wirt

Ohio


Ohio Department of Job and Family Services

Julie Wirt has over 29 years of experience working in various federal social service programs, including child welfare and employment and training, at both the county and state levels. For the past ten years, Julie has worked with the Workforce Investment Act (WIA) and Workforce Innovation and Opportunity Act (WIOA) overseeing WIA program monitoring, implementing WIOA statewide activities, and developing WIDA and other statewide employment and training program (e.g., Wagner-Peyser Employment Services) policies. Most recently, Julie is the Bureau Chief of the Employment and Training Program Management for the Office of Workforce Development, Ohio Department of Job and Family Services overseeing the administration of WIDA employment and training programs. Julie has a Bachelor of Art degree from The Ohio State University with a major in Psychology and a minor in Communication.
